The compound word "逼真" is formed through a figurative combination of its two constituent characters: "逼" (bī), which means "to approach" or "to press close," and "真" (zhēn), which means "real" or "true." Together, they create a meaning that is greater than the sum of its parts, conveying the idea of something being "so close to reality that it seems real." The word thus describes an image, imitation, or representation that is exceptionally lifelike, vivid, and convincing, as if it is pressing up against the boundary of truth itself.
